The kitchen ceiling is the one surface not interrupted by furniture, not covered by cabinetry, not modified by appliances, not obscured by the objects of daily kitchen life — it’s the only surface visible in full from every position in the kitchen, and the only surface that relates simultaneously to every element below it. That complete visibility and that simultaneous relationship to everything in the kitchen is what gives the ceiling its extraordinary design potential and what makes leaving it as a plain white surface such a consistent missed opportunity.

What makes false ceiling design specifically interesting in kitchen contexts — as opposed to living rooms or bedrooms, where false ceilings are also valuable — is the specific functional demands of the kitchen environment that false ceiling design must address simultaneously with its aesthetic ambitions. The kitchen ceiling must accommodate ventilation ducting, task lighting above work surfaces, ambient lighting for the overall space, potentially fire-rated construction near the cooking zone, and the specific moisture and grease resistance requirements of the cooking environment. The best kitchen false ceiling designs don’t treat these functional requirements as constraints to be worked around but as organizing principles to be worked with — they integrate the ventilation, the lighting, and the fire-rated construction into designed architectural elements that contribute to the ceiling’s aesthetic quality rather than compromising it.


1. Warm Timber Batten Ceiling — Acoustic Warmth and Visual Transformation

A warm timber batten false ceiling — regularly spaced wood strips of consistent profile creating a rhythmic pattern across the overhead plane — is the kitchen ceiling treatment that creates the greatest warmth and the most immediate atmospheric transformation from the simplest possible construction, because the combination of natural wood grain and the specific rhythm of repetitive form creates a ceiling surface with genuine visual depth and genuine material warmth that any painted surface, however carefully colored, fails to approach. The batten ceiling doesn’t try to disguise the kitchen’s constructed reality; it celebrates it, creating a ceiling that reads as deliberately designed and specifically crafted rather than simply finished.

The specific spacing of the battens is the design decision that most determines the ceiling’s visual character and its acoustic performance — battens spaced tightly (one inch apart) create a nearly continuous wood surface that reads as a wood-paneled ceiling with thin reveals; battens spaced generously (four to six inches apart) create a ceiling where the white substrate reads as prominently as the wood, creating a lighter, more contemporary quality; battens at the intermediate spacing of two to three inches create the most balanced composition where wood and white exist in genuine visual conversation. The intermediate spacing also creates the best acoustic absorption — the irregular surface of alternating wood and void breaks up sound reflections more effectively than either a continuous wood surface or widely spaced battens.


2. Coffered False Ceiling — Classical Formal Architecture Overhead

A coffered false ceiling — a grid of recessed rectangular panels created by intersecting beams — is the kitchen ceiling treatment with the deepest historical pedigree and the most formal architectural presence, because the coffered ceiling has been the ceiling of choice in the most significant domestic and civic interiors of the Western architectural tradition for over two thousand years, appearing in the finest Roman villas, Renaissance palazzi, and Georgian English houses as the ceiling treatment that communicates the highest level of architectural ambition and the most serious commitment to interior design as a complete spatial art. Bringing a coffered ceiling to a kitchen — historically the service space where such architectural ambition was not applied — creates a room of deliberately subverted convention that reads as bold and confident rather than appropriate and expected.

The proportion of the individual coffers is the specific design decision that determines whether the coffered ceiling reads as correctly architectural or as awkwardly scaled — coffers that are too small relative to the ceiling’s overall area create a fussy, over-detailed surface; coffers that are too large create a clumsy geometry that lacks the refinement of properly proportioned coffering. The classical proportion for a coffer is approximately one-and-a-half to two times longer than it is wide, and the beam width should be approximately one-fifth to one-sixth of the coffer’s shorter dimension — proportions derived from centuries of architectural practice and specifically calibrated to create the quality of visual balance and repose that makes the coffered ceiling feel correct rather than forced.


3. Dramatically Dark Painted False Ceiling — Intimate Enclosure From Above

A dramatically dark false ceiling — painted in deep charcoal, midnight navy, or forest green — creates the kitchen ceiling treatment that most powerfully inverts the conventional spatial logic of domestic rooms and in doing so creates a kitchen of extraordinary atmospheric quality and genuine visual drama. The conventional logic says that kitchen ceilings should be white to maximize light reflection and create the sense of openness and hygiene associated with food preparation spaces; the dark ceiling logic says that the kitchen’s ceiling, like the sky above an outdoor evening table, can be dark and intimate and create a quality of enclosure that draws people toward the warmth of the light sources rather than upward toward a reflective white plane.

The specific warmth of the dark ceiling color is the detail that most determines whether the dark ceiling creates a kitchen of atmospheric luxury or a kitchen that simply feels oppressive and underlit — a cool dark grey or cool dark blue creates a ceiling that reads as architecturally severe, potentially cold, and potentially depressing in the kitchen’s morning use; a warm dark charcoal or warm dark navy with brown undertones creates a ceiling that reads as warm and enveloping in any light quality, creating the same quality of intimate overhead enclosure in morning light that it creates in warm evening lamplight. The warm undertone is the non-negotiable specification.


4. Illuminated Cove Ceiling — Invisible Light, Visible Atmosphere

An illuminated cove ceiling — where LED strip lighting concealed within a perimeter recess directs light upward onto the ceiling plane, creating indirect ambient illumination without visible fixtures — is the kitchen lighting and ceiling treatment that creates the most sophisticated and most flattering ambient light available, because indirect ceiling lighting illuminates the room by first illuminating the ceiling and allowing the ceiling to become the light source rather than a fixture being the light source. The perceptual difference between a room illuminated by visible fixtures and a room illuminated by an indirect ceiling wash is immediately felt even when not consciously analyzed — the indirect light creates a quality of ambient warmth that feels natural and enveloping, while visible fixtures create pools of light surrounded by relative darkness that the brain reads as more functional and less atmospheric.

The color temperature of the LED strip lighting within the cove is the specification that most determines the cove’s contribution to the kitchen’s atmosphere — warm white at 2700K creates the amber quality of warm candlelight that makes every material in the kitchen appear warmer and more beautiful, while cool or neutral white at 4000K or above creates a clinical quality of indirect light that defeats the atmospheric purpose of the indirect treatment. The cove’s power as an atmospheric element is entirely dependent on the warmth of the light it contains, and investing in the correct color temperature specification is the most important technical decision in cove ceiling installation.


5. Open Structural Beam False Ceiling — Engineered Warmth From Above

A false structural beam ceiling — beams of genuine visual weight and authentic material character installed as a false ceiling treatment where no structural beams exist — creates the kitchen ceiling treatment with the most powerful connection to the long tradition of the working kitchen in historic domestic architecture, where visible structural timbers were simply the ceiling’s natural condition rather than a designed aesthetic choice. The false beam ceiling brings this quality of honest, material authenticity to contemporary kitchens that lack the structural reality of genuine timber framing, and when executed with genuine attention to material quality and proportion, it creates a ceiling of atmospheric warmth and architectural character that’s indistinguishable from the genuine article.

The material quality of the beam is the specific decision that most determines whether false beams read as genuinely architectural or as obviously decorative — hollow polyurethane beams painted to look like wood read as fake from close inspection despite their convincing appearance at distance; solid timber beams with genuine grain and genuine texture read as authentic at every scale of observation because they are authentic. The investment in genuine reclaimed timber or in high-quality solid wood beams rather than manufactured alternatives is the investment that creates a kitchen ceiling of lasting beauty and genuine material character rather than a kitchen ceiling that requires the distance of photography to appear convincing.


6. Layered Soffit Design — Functional Architecture as Aesthetic Statement

A layered soffit design — where the functional requirements of kitchen ventilation, task lighting, and electrical infrastructure are housed within specifically designed architectural soffit elements rather than concealed in a uniform dropped ceiling — creates the kitchen false ceiling treatment that most completely integrates function and aesthetics by making the functional requirements themselves into designed architectural elements of genuine visual quality. The soffit is not a ceiling box that conceals infrastructure; it’s a designed architectural element that expresses infrastructure in the most honest and most beautiful possible way.

The specific design quality of the soffit face is the detail that most determines whether the layered soffit reads as a designed architectural element or simply as a practical ceiling box — a soffit with a clean, precisely finished face in the same material as the adjacent cabinetry, with sharp, accurate corners and a consistent projection from the wall, reads as architecturally intentional; a soffit with imprecise corners, inconsistent projection, and a differently finished face reads as a construction necessity. The investment in precision at the soffit edges and corners — the specific quality of the transition from soffit face to ceiling plane — is the craftsmanship investment with the highest visual return in kitchen false ceiling construction.


7. Metallic and Reflective Panel Ceiling — Contemporary Drama From Above

A metallic or reflective panel ceiling in a kitchen — brushed stainless steel, copper, brass panels, or mirror-quality reflective material — creates the kitchen ceiling treatment with the most dramatic visual impact and the most specifically contemporary character, because the reflective ceiling simultaneously performs three distinct design functions that no other ceiling treatment achieves simultaneously. It creates a surface of genuine visual interest through the reflections it contains; it multiplies the kitchen’s apparent vertical dimension by creating a reflected version of the room above the actual room; and it responds dynamically to every change in the kitchen’s lighting and activity, creating a ceiling that’s different at every moment of the day rather than the static surface that painted or paneled ceilings provide.

The specific metallic finish selected — brushed versus polished, steel versus copper versus brass — determines both the quality of the reflections and the color temperature of the ceiling’s contribution to the kitchen’s palette. Brushed stainless creates a cool, precise, softly reflective quality that suits contemporary and industrial aesthetics; brushed copper or brass creates a warm, amber-toned reflective quality that suits warmer, more organic kitchen aesthetics; polished stainless creates a mirror-quality reflection that creates the most dramatic spatial effect but also requires the most maintenance to keep free of fingerprints and water spots. For kitchen use where steam and grease are environmental realities, the brushed finish is both the more forgiving maintenance choice and often the more beautiful aesthetic one.


8. Heritage Pressed Tin Ceiling — Historical Character at Maximum Scale

A heritage pressed tin ceiling — the embossed metal ceiling panels that became the defining ceiling treatment of late nineteenth and early twentieth century commercial and domestic American architecture — creates the kitchen ceiling with the most specifically historical character and the most completely authentic connection to a specific architectural tradition, because pressed tin was genuinely used in kitchens, shops, saloons, and domestic spaces across America for nearly a century and carries the specific atmospheric quality of that long use history in its embossed patterns and its aged patina. A pressed tin ceiling in a contemporary kitchen creates the most direct and most materially honest connection to that tradition available.

The installation quality of pressed tin ceiling is the specific technical factor that most determines the ceiling’s final visual quality — pressed tin panels that are installed on a level, properly prepared substrate with consistent joint treatment and appropriate panel sequence create a ceiling of genuine visual order and architectural quality; tin panels installed on an uneven substrate with inconsistent joints and poor panel alignment create a ceiling that emphasizes the constructional difficulty of the treatment rather than its historical beauty. The substrate preparation — ensuring the ceiling plane is perfectly level and true before any panels are installed — is the investment in preparation that determines the quality of the result more than any subsequent installation decision.


9. Integrated Smart Lighting Ceiling — The Complete Overhead System

An integrated smart lighting ceiling — where the kitchen’s complete lighting system is designed as a unified overhead element using smart LED fixtures capable of changing intensity, color temperature, beam angle, and distribution in response to different kitchen activities and times of day — creates the kitchen ceiling treatment with the most functional sophistication and the most complete integration of lighting design with ceiling design. The smart lighting ceiling treats the overhead plane not as a location for individual fixtures but as a complete lighting instrument that can be programmed to create different lighting environments for breakfast preparation, afternoon cooking, dinner service, entertaining, and cleaning with the activation of a single scene preset.

The scene programming is the specific investment in a smart ceiling system that most determines its long-term value and its daily functional quality — a smart lighting system without thoughtfully programmed scenes is simply an expensive dimmer; a smart lighting system with carefully developed scene presets for the kitchen’s actual daily activities creates a kitchen that’s better lit for every activity it accommodates throughout the day. The development of scene presets that genuinely serve the kitchen’s specific activities — bright, cool task light for morning prep; warm, slightly dimmer midday ambient for casual use; warm, focused illumination over the island for dinner service — is the design work that transforms a smart lighting installation from a technical achievement into a genuine daily quality-of-life improvement.


10. Stretch Ceiling — The Seamless Contemporary Membrane

A stretch ceiling — a PVC or polyester membrane stretched taut over an aluminum perimeter track to create a perfectly smooth, perfectly seamless ceiling surface — creates the kitchen ceiling treatment with the most complete visual resolution and the most specifically contemporary architectural character, because the stretch ceiling eliminates every visual interruption — every joint, every texture variation, every fixture frame — that other ceiling treatments necessarily introduce, creating an overhead plane of absolute visual calm that reads as specifically designed and specifically intentional in a way that the inevitable imperfections of conventional plastered or drywall ceilings can never quite achieve.

The specific qualities that make stretch ceilings particularly valuable in kitchen environments — beyond their extraordinary visual cleanliness — are practical rather than purely aesthetic: the membrane is fully waterproof, protecting the structural ceiling above from steam, cooking moisture, and any plumbing failures above; it’s completely wipeable with standard kitchen cleaners, making the ceiling as cleanable as any other kitchen surface; and the perimeter track creates a void between the membrane and the structural ceiling that can house all electrical, mechanical, and ventilation infrastructure invisibly, eliminating the need for soffits or exposed ducting that other kitchen ceiling approaches must accommodate through separate designed elements. The stretch ceiling is the kitchen ceiling solution that solves every practical kitchen ceiling problem simultaneously while creating a surface of extraordinary visual quality.
